Advantages of GPON
Factors such
as the rise in bandwidth-intensive applications, smart cities, the
proliferation of IoT, the widespread adoption of 5G, and GPON for mobile
backhaul have made GPON and upcoming upgrades such as NG-PON2 the optical
network of choice.
Gigabit
passive optical networks are becoming more popular due to their many
advantages, including:
• Energy
efficient: As a passive system, GPON consumes very little power to operate. It
is also 95% more energy efficient than copper networks.
•
Cost-effective: As a direct result of the previous point, GPON requires very
little energy to function, which reduces operational costs. It also does not
require much IT support. This is another area where costs can be significantly
reduced. Because GPON is a fiber optic system that can connect directly to
multiple customers using splitter technology, it requires less equipment,
making it a very efficient and cost-effective solution.
• High
speed: Since speed is a key requirement for modern consumers and businesses,
GPON ensures smooth traffic handling of up to 10/10 Gbit/s per subscriber and
40 Gbit/s throughput of the optical network.
• Secure:
GPON uses the Advanced Encryption Standard to keep hackers at bay. It is also a
closed circuit and the fiber optic signals are isolated, making it a very secure
fiber optic network.
• Stable:
One of the advantages of GPON is that it remains reliable and stable even in
congested areas and with high traffic volumes. Bandwidth allocation to end
users is always kept to a minimum, ensuring stable connections through the use
of optical splitters. The inherent nature of optical fiber also means that it
is free of electromagnetic and radio interference.
Disadvantages of GPON
GPON
technology is useful, but it does have its drawbacks.
• Compared
to P2P systems, GPON technology is based on dividing and sharing bandwidth
among multiple users. This may not be ideal in a world of increasing bandwidth
intensity, where multi-gigabit networks are gradually becoming the norm.
• Another
drawback of GPON technology is that fiber optic cables are prone to bending,
kinking, and breaking. Fiber optic cables are very sensitive to such physical
deformations. Installation without proper alignment and protection can result
in poor performance and subsequent failure.
